Netmarble has launched a playable demo of Solo Leveling: Arise Overdrive for PC. You can download and try it out now on both Steam and the Microsoft Store.
This demo allows players to try out four world bosses and one boss from the Battlefield of Time. Keep in mind that your progress won’t carry over to the full game – it’s just a preview!
Netmarble had intended to launch the complete version of Solo Leveling: Arise Overdrive today, but they previously announced a small delay. The game will now be available on November 24th in Western regions and November 25th in Asia-Pacific. Additionally, Netmarble plans to release versions for P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series X|S sometime in 2026.
Check out the demo trailer and details below! The game will support multiple languages, including full voiceovers in Korean, Japanese, and English. Subtitles will also be available in Thai, Indonesian, French, Italian, German, Spanish, Portuguese, Russian, and both Simplified and Traditional Chinese.
